Abstract

This round table article discusses the main aspects of analytics education that are necessary to provide the required knowledge and skills to excel in the field of analytics. Analytics education is an interdisciplinary education domain that seeks to develop an interactive problem-solving approach by merging the theoretical knowledge of learning with the data, and by working on real life data in order to drive innovation. The panel discussion report in the latter part of the article describes the key findings and best practices required for analytics education. It is important that an ecosystem be developed with a focus on educating students and working professionals who can demonstrate the knowledge and capability to solve real world problems in this field. We believe that analytics leaders need to continuously refine the analytics curriculum to align with the needs of the users.
